I Think You Should Go Now by Thefunkjunk in generative

[–]Thefunkjunk[S] 0 points1 point  (0 children)

This is all done in TouchDesigner! The box is a custom 3D reaction diffusion tool I created using GLSL for the Difference of Gaussians voxel based math and TouchDesigner networking to get frame by frame propagation. And then rendered using a separate RayMarch GLSL rendering tool I wrote. 

The rest of the visual is just using POP operators in TD. Happy to answer any additional questions if you have them! ⚗️
